Résumé du livre
This is a book about a Commando today - not a dry Military History It is a simple and honest narrative of one unit in the Falklands war a story that has never been told in full before.it is the rarest of all military accounts - the testimony of a serving officer.Above all it is an intimate look at marines in and out of action, earthy, humorous and sometime tragic
